2. Important Materials
The materials used in floating pool chairs really affect their comfort and how long they last.
- **Foam:** Many high-quality floating chairs use closed-cell foam. This foam doesn’t soak up water, so the chair stays light and doesn’t get soggy. It also provides good buoyancy and support.
- **Fabric Covers:** Some chairs have fabric covers made from quick-drying materials like polyester or nylon. These can be more comfortable and prevent sticking on hot days. Look for covers that are resistant to UV rays, so they don’t fade in the sun.
- **Plastic:** Some chairs use sturdy plastic frames or seats. This can make them very durable and easy to clean.
- **Mesh:** Mesh netting is often used in the seat or back of chairs. It allows water to drain easily and helps keep you cool.

Frequently Asked Questions: Your Floating Chair Queries Answered!
Q: What is the most comfortable type of floating pool chair?
A: The most comfortable chairs often have plush padding, supportive backrests, and armrests. Chairs with soft fabric covers or molded seats that fit your body well are usually the comfiest.
Q: How much weight can a floating pool chair hold?
A: This varies by chair. Many chairs are designed for adults and can hold up to 200-300 pounds. Always check the product description for the specific weight limit.
Q: Are floating pool chairs difficult to store?
A: Some chairs are designed to be foldable or inflatable, making them easy to store. Others are more rigid and take up more space.
Q: Can I use a floating pool chair in a salt water pool?
A: Yes, most floating pool chairs are safe for use in salt water pools. However, it’s always a good idea to rinse the chair with fresh water after use to prolong its life.
Q: How do I clean a floating pool chair?
A: Cleaning usually involves rinsing the chair with fresh water. For fabric covers, you can often spot clean with mild soap and water. Always check the manufacturer’s instructions.
Q: Are floating pool chairs safe for children?
A: Floating chairs should only be used by children who are strong swimmers and under constant adult supervision. They are not a flotation device.
Q: Will the fabric on my floating chair fade in the sun?
A: Some fabrics are treated to resist UV rays, which helps prevent fading. If fading is a concern, look for chairs with UV-resistant materials or store them out of direct sunlight when not in use.
Q: What is the difference between foam and inflatable floating chairs?
A: Foam chairs offer consistent buoyancy and support without needing inflation. Inflatable chairs are often more portable and can be adjusted for firmness, but they can be punctured.
Q: How long do floating pool chairs usually last?
A: With proper care and good quality materials, a floating pool chair can last for several seasons. Factors like sun exposure and heavy use can affect its lifespan.
Q: Can I use a floating pool chair in a lake or ocean?
A: While possible, floating chairs are best suited for calm pool environments. Waves or strong currents in lakes or oceans can make them unstable and difficult to control.
